--- Easter Season April 17 to June 5, 2022 ---
The Easter season celebrates Christ’s resurrection from the dead, his victory over death. Christ’s Ascension into heaven is celebrated on the 7th Sunday after Easter, this year May 29. Also referred to as Eastertide, the Easter season is the period of 50 days, spanning from Easter Sunday to Pentecost
Sunday, where Jesus sends the Holy Spirit upon the apostles to spread the Gospel to all nations.
